New students welcomed
Staff Reporter
NEW DELHI: All-India Institute of Medical Sciences director R.C. Deka on Saturday ushered in a new batch of MBBS students at the Institute and congratulated them on their success in cracking one of the toughest entrance examinations to get into the country’s premier medical institution. He highlighted the menace of ragging and declared that ragging in any form was illegal.
Dr. Deka also expressed concern over the rising cost of health care in the country, saying it was increasingly becoming unaffordable for the common man. He also gave a few tips to meet the changing demands of modern health care. Emphasising the need to blend knowledge, skills and attitude with social and cultural values, he exhorted the students to dedicate themselves to nation-building.
